GRAPEVINE, Texas--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Feb. 18, 2004
EPS Projected to Grow 13% to 17% in 2004
GameStop Corp. (NYSE:GME), the nation's largest video game and entertainment software specialty retailer, today reported sales results for the fourth quarter and for the full year ended January 31, 2004.
